H2 2024 earnings summary

2 Jun, 2026

Executive summary

  • Completed sale of Madison financial services licence and WealthPortal, refocusing on core funds and account management.

  • Secured new mandates, including Clearwater, expected to deliver $0.8 million in annual recurring revenue in FY25.

  • Group Funds Under Management (FUM) rose to $1.6 billion, up 21.5% during Q4.

Financial highlights

  • Total FUM increased from $1,308 million to $1,590 million, a $282 million or 21.5% rise quarter-over-quarter.

  • Managed Funds FUM grew by 21.5% to $271 million; Mandates and directed FUM surged 322% to $356 million.

  • Private Wealth Funds Under Advice (FUA) increased 2.0% to $984 million.

  • Clime All Cap Fund and Small Companies Fund delivered gross returns of 15.40% and 15.82% respectively for FY24.

Outlook and guidance

  • Focus remains on value management, education, and service excellence post-Madison sale.

  • Ongoing review of operations to identify cost savings and redeploy investment toward growth.

  • Expansion in distribution and new mandates expected to support FUM growth in FY25.

  • Audited FY24 financial report to be released in late August.
